Epson Home Cinema 3800
A powerful 4K projector with high brightness and HDR support.
Specifications :
- Resolution: 4K (3840 x 2160)
- Brightness: 3,000 lumens
- Contrast Ratio: 1,200,000:1
- HDR Support: HDR10, HLG
- Throw Ratio: 1.38:1
- Lamp Life: 4,000 hours (Normal Mode)
Reasons to buy :
- Excellent picture quality with vibrant colors and deep blacks.
- High brightness makes it suitable for well-lit rooms.
- Supports HDR for a wider dynamic range.
- Versatile lens shift for easy installation.
Reasons to avoid :
- Relatively expensive.
- No built-in speakers.
What you need to know :
Buy it if
- You want a 4K projector with excellent picture quality.
- You need a projector that can handle bright rooms.
- You are looking for a projector with HDR support.
Don't buy it if:
- You are on a tight budget.
- You need a projector with built-in speakers.
Bottom Line:
The Epson Home Cinema 3800 is an excellent 4K projector with outstanding picture quality and high brightness. It is perfect for home theater enthusiasts who want a projector that can handle bright rooms and deliver stunning visuals. The HDR support adds another layer of realism to the picture, making it a truly immersive experience. However, the price tag might be a deterrent for some, and you will need to invest in external speakers. If you have the budget and are looking for the best possible picture quality, the Epson Home Cinema 3800 is a great choice.
BenQ TK850i
A 4K HDR projector designed for both movies and gaming.
Specifications :
- Resolution: 4K (3840 x 2160)
- Brightness: 3,000 lumens
- Contrast Ratio: 10,000:1
- HDR Support: HDR10, HLG
- Throw Ratio: 1.5:1
- Lamp Life: 15,000 hours (Normal Mode)
Reasons to buy :
- Excellent picture quality with accurate colors.
- High brightness makes it suitable for well-lit rooms.
- Supports HDR for a wider dynamic range.
- Low input lag makes it great for gaming.
- Long lamp life.
Reasons to avoid :
- No built-in speakers.
- Can be noisy at higher brightness levels.
What you need to know :
Buy it if
- You want a 4K projector that is great for both movies and gaming.
- You need a projector that can handle bright rooms.
- You are looking for a projector with HDR support.
Don't buy it if:
- You are on a tight budget.
- You need a projector with built-in speakers.
- You are sensitive to noise.
Bottom Line:
The BenQ TK850i is a fantastic 4K projector that offers excellent picture quality, high brightness, and low input lag, making it a great choice for both movie lovers and gamers. Its HDR support enhances the viewing experience, and the long lamp life makes it a long-term investment. However, the lack of built-in speakers and potential noise at higher brightness levels are drawbacks to consider. Overall, the BenQ TK850i is a great choice for those who want a versatile projector with high performance, but it's essential to weigh the pros and cons before making a purchase.
